About me: My name is Charles Hamiltion Houston. What I'm probably most remembered for is the work that I have done in the hopes to end segregation, but it's still best to start with the past; I was born on September 3 in 1895 in Washington D.C. I graduated from Amherst College as one of the six valedictorians at the age of nineteen. I then taught English at Howard University for 2 years. After teaching, I enlisted as a second lieutenant in WW1 in the segregated US Army field artillery unit. After the war, I went to Harvard Law School and became the first black editor of the Harvard Law Review. After I graduated from Harvard University, I practiced law with my father until 1950 and I started teaching at Howard University again. At Howard I was the vice-dean from 1929-1935. During that time I fought for Howard's Law school to get nationally accredited. Proudly, I am known as "the man who killed Jim Crow." And I devoted all my time to doing just that! I wanted equality at any cost.
